How much do holiday student jobs pay per hour?

As of Aug 16, 2026, the average hourly pay for holiday student in Virginia is $14.09,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$13.37 and $15.00 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a holiday student?

Holiday Students are individuals, typically current students, who take up temporary jobs during school or university holidays. These roles can range from retail and hospitality positions to internships and administrative work. Holiday Student jobs help students gain work experience, earn extra income, and sometimes develop skills relevant to their future careers. Employers often hire Holiday Students to cover increased workloads during busy seasons or to fill in for permanent staff on leave.

What are the tasks and responsibilities of a holiday student?

As a Holiday Student, you’ll typically assist with a range of tasks depending on the department's needs, such as data entry, organizing files, supporting customer service, or helping with inventory. Your responsibilities are designed to provide real-world experience while supporting the team during peak periods. You’ll often work closely with full-time staff, allowing you to learn from professionals and contribute to ongoing projects. This role is an excellent opportunity to develop workplace skills, build your network, and gain insight into potential career paths within the organization.

What skills and qualifications are needed to thrive as a holiday student?

To thrive as a Holiday Student, you generally need strong organizational skills, adaptability, and a willingness to learn, with no formal qualifications usually required. Familiarity with basic office or retail software, such as Microsoft Office or point-of-sale systems, is often beneficial. Excellent communication, teamwork, and a proactive attitude help set standout candidates apart. These skills and qualities ensure you can efficiently support teams, quickly adapt to new environments, and provide valuable assistance during busy holiday periods.

What is the difference between Holiday Student vs Part-Time Retail Assistant?

AspectHoliday StudentPart-Time Retail Assistant
Required CredentialsUsually minimal; may require school IDBasic customer service skills; no formal credentials needed
Work EnvironmentTemporary, seasonal settings in retail or hospitalityOngoing part-time shifts in retail stores
Employer & Industry UsageCommon during school holidays in retail, hospitality, and entertainmentRegular part-time roles in retail, often year-round
Search & Comparison IntentLooking for seasonal, short-term work during holidaysSeeking ongoing part-time employment in retail

Holiday Students typically work during school holidays for short periods, focusing on seasonal tasks. Part-Time Retail Assistants work regularly, often year-round, providing ongoing support in retail stores. Both roles involve customer service but differ mainly in duration and scheduling.
